Aureolaria grandiflora var. pulchra
Aureolaria grandiflora (Benth.) Pennell var. pulchra Pennell
Large-flower Yellow False Foxglove, Largeflower Yellow False Foxglove
Scrophulariaceae (Figwort family)
Synonym(s): Aureolaria grandiflora ssp. pulchra, Gerardia grandiflora var. pulchra
USDA Symbol: AUGRP
USDA Native Status: L48 (N)
From the Image Gallery
No images of this plant
Plant Characteristics
Duration: PerennialHabit: Herb
Fruit Type: Capsule
Size Notes: Up to about 5 feet tall.
Bloom Information
Bloom Color: YellowBloom Time: Jul , Aug , Sep , Oct
Distribution
USA: IA , IL , IN , MN , MO , WINative Habitat: Maple, pine and oak woodlands, roadsides.
